I've owned my TSDZ2 for one and a half year now and suddenly the pedal assistance stopped working. TE-values in my VLCD5 display is showing me values of either 25 and 26 and is not changing when I apply pressure on the pedals. This happens also when I let the sensors calibrate on startup. Walk mode works fine...
Visual inspection of torque sensor show no visible damage or loose wires.
I have read that it could be a damaged hall sensor. Is there anyway to test specifically for this type of error, or any other kind of damage to the torque sensor using a multimeter? Is there anything else that could cause the torque sensor to behave like this?
